1. The Velveting Technique Is Your Best Friend
When you’re learning how to make Chinese beef and mushroom, velveting is the non-negotiable step for tender beef.
This process involves coating your sliced beef in a mixture of soy sauce, cornstarch, and sometimes egg white.
The cornstarch creates a protective barrier that locks in moisture during the high-heat cooking process.
So when you’re figuring out how to make Chinese beef and mushroom, don’t skip this step.
It’s what separates chewy beef from melt-in-your-mouth perfection.

Ingredients You’ll Need For Chinese Beef And Mushroom
Before we get into the exact steps of how to make Chinese beef and mushroom, let’s gather the essentials.
Having everything prepped before you start cooking is crucial for a stir-fry.
Here’s your shopping list for this simple yet impressive dish.
For the Beef and Marinade
You’ll need about one pound of flank steak or sirloin, sliced thinly against the grain.
The marinade requires two tablespoons of soy sauce, one tablespoon of cornstarch, and one teaspoon of sesame oil.
Adding a teaspoon of vegetable oil to the marinade also helps prevent sticking.
This marinade is the foundation for learning how to make Chinese beef and mushroom with perfect texture.
For the Mushrooms and Aromatics
Eight ounces of cremini mushrooms or shiitake mushrooms work best, sliced thick.
You’ll also need two cloves of garlic, minced, and a tablespoon of fresh ginger, grated.
A small onion, sliced into wedges, adds a nice sweetness.
These aromatics are the backbone of how to make Chinese beef and mushroom taste authentically Chinese.
For the Stir-Fry Sauce
Mix together a quarter cup of beef broth, two tablespoons of oyster sauce, and one tablespoon of soy sauce.
Add one teaspoon of sugar and one teaspoon of cornstarch to this mixture.
Whisk it until the cornstarch dissolves completely.
This sauce is your golden ticket to mastering how to make Chinese beef and mushroom with restaurant-quality flavor.
Step-by-Step Guide On How To Make Chinese Beef And Mushroom
Now for the main event, the actual cooking process.
Follow these steps closely to ensure your how to make Chinese beef and mushroom turns out perfect every time.
Take your time with the prep, and the cooking will be quick and effortless.
Step 1: Prep the Beef for Velveting
Start by slicing your beef into thin strips, about a quarter-inch thick.
Cut against the grain to shorten the muscle fibers so they’re easier to chew.
Place the beef in a bowl and add the marinade ingredients.
Toss everything together with your hands to coat each piece evenly.
Let it sit for at least fifteen minutes, or up to thirty, while you prep the other ingredients.
This is your first step in how to make Chinese beef and mushroom with ultra-tender beef.
Step 2: Prepare Your Aromatics and Sauce
While the beef marinates, slice your mushrooms and onion, and mince the garlic and ginger.
Having everything within arm’s reach is key when you start cooking.
In a small bowl, whisk together all the sauce ingredients until the sugar and cornstarch are dissolved.
Set this sauce aside because it comes together quickly in the wok.
This prep step makes the whole process of how to make Chinese beef and mushroom feel seamless.
Step 3: Par-Cook the Beef in the Wok
Heat your wok over high heat until it just starts to smoke.
Add about two tablespoons of vegetable oil and swirl to coat the surface.
Carefully add the marinated beef in a single layer if possible.
Don’t stir it immediately; let it sear for about a minute before moving it around.
Cook the beef for about two minutes until it’s browned on the outside but slightly pink inside.
Transfer the beef to a clean plate and set it aside.
This initial sear is the most critical step in how to make Chinese beef and mushroom because it locks in flavor.
Step 4: Stir-Fry the Mushrooms and Aromatics
Return the wok to high heat and add a bit more oil if needed.
Add the sliced mushrooms and stir-fry them for about three minutes until they release their liquid and begin to brown.
The mushrooms should be nicely caramelized on the edges for the best flavor.
Add the onion, garlic, and ginger to the wok and stir-fry for another minute.
Your kitchen will start smelling amazing at this point, which is always a good sign when you’re figuring out how to make Chinese beef and mushroom.
Step 5: Combine Everything with the Sauce
Now it’s time to bring it all together.
Return the cooked beef to the wok with the mushrooms and aromatics.
Pour the prepared sauce mixture over everything.
Stir everything quickly and continuously to ensure the sauce coats every piece evenly.
The sauce will thicken almost immediately, creating that glossy glaze.
Stir-fry for about another minute until the beef is heated through and the sauce has clung beautifully.
You’ve just accomplished how to make Chinese beef and mushroom perfectly in your own kitchen.

1. Don’t Overcrowd the Wok
A common mistake in how to make Chinese beef and mushroom is overcrowding the pan.
If your wok is too full, the ingredients will steam instead of sear.
This leads to soggy beef and mushrooms that boil rather than caramelize.
Work in batches if your wok is small.
It’s better to take a little extra time for perfectly cooked results.
2. Slice Mushrooms Thick for Texture
Thinly sliced mushrooms can disappear in the sauce.
For a more substantial bite, slice them about a quarter-inch thick.
This way they hold their shape and provide a meaty texture.
It makes your how to make Chinese beef and mushroom feel more hearty and satisfying.
